#1e4c06 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1e4c06 is composed of 11.8% red, 29.8% green and 2.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 60.5% cyan, 0% magenta, 92.1% yellow and 70.2% black. It has a hue angle of 99.4 degrees, a saturation of 85.4% and a lightness of 16.1%. #1e4c06 color hex could be obtained by blending #3c980c with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

Shades and Tints of #1e4c06
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010300 is the darkest color, while #f5fef0 is the lightest one.

Tones of #1e4c06
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#292929 is the less saturated color, while #1d4f03 is the most saturated one.
